Hoopeston and Tilton are places in Illinois.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

Hoopeston has the higher population (5,039 vs 2,537 in Tilton). Hoopeston has the higher median household income ($55,180 vs $53,246 in Tilton). Tilton has the higher median home value ($71,700 vs $63,400 in Hoopeston).
